New surveys find younger listeners driving podcast downloads in Australia, New Zealand

Research company Roy Morgan has released new insights about the growth of podcasting in Australia and New Zealand. According to its most recent survey, more than 1.6 million Australias now download podcasts in an average four-week period. The company also shared insights from surveys of listening in New Zealand.
